Role Of English Proficiency In Admission To Top International Universities
Almost all the Ivy League and top colleges require 4 years of High school coursework in English irrespective of the chosen field of study. All the aspects of language, especially academic reading & academic writing are important elements for admission success. The majority of the colleges under the top-notch Universities have adopted English-medium instruction for learning and education. International universities accept international students with different languages as their mother tongue from all over the world.
Because of this non-avoidable diversity of languages, English has been acknowledged as the primary medium for higher education in many renowned and prestigious Universities. That's why learning English and developing language proficiency levels has become such a crucial necessity for another step towards academic achievement in life. A lot of Universities nowadays demand at least 4 years of English study as admissions criteria for various undergraduate studies they offer.
Admission Tests And Forums
The majority of the admission tests that Universities conduct are taken as a form of written tests and interviews where the language skills and competence of the examinee over the English language are tested which is acknowledged as qualification criteria. These English language tests require a detailed and firm grasp of the language – both Grammar and academic vocabulary and their application. That too makes proper knowledge of English a necessity for an academically successful carrier. Strong score in language proficiency tests – TOEFL, IELTS, Duolingo, and some country-specific tests are basic qualifying criteria for admission to top universities globally.

How To Improve Your English Proficiency?
So, what you as a students should do to increase your English proficiency while your are still in high school? Developing language learning motivation and confidence is key to overcoming linguistic challenges.
Start and build your reading habit early middle school or early high school. Read books out of your syllabus or the ones which expand on the interest you are exploring through extracurricular or possibly biographies of the people who inspire you. Another area in which students should work while in High school is to build their writing skills, especially creative writing. Take workshops, summer programs, online courses. These academic language skills will give ample ammunition to maximize your admission chances to Ivy league or top colleges.
